00:03:34 - From Clunky Ethereum Tools to Scaffold-ETH
Griffith recalls discovering smart contracts around early 2017 after working deeply with Docker and infrastructure. Existing Ethereum development workflows, including Truffle and web3.js, felt difficult to configure, so he built Clavis, a Solidity compilation and deployment orchestration layer, alongside an early front-end toolkit called Apparatus.
As Hardhat emerged from Nomic Labs, Griffith adopted it and reconsidered his own tooling. That evolution produced Scaffold-ETH: a coordinated environment where contracts, deployment artifacts, and a React front end work together. The discussion frames better tooling as a response to concrete developer pain, not merely a preference for another framework.
00:06:33 - How Scaffold-ETH Accelerates Contract Iteration
Griffith explains Scaffold-ETH as a Web3 starter kit that works out of the box for hackathon and application development. Hardhat compiles and deploys contracts, while generated artifacts connect to a front end containing useful components. Developers can change a mapping, redeploy, and immediately inspect the result in the application.
The workflow also makes security assumptions tangible. Builders can test owner-only functions, transfer logic, required statements, and burner-wallet interactions by switching between accounts and trying both successful and failing paths. Griffith argues that this rapid feedback helps developers answer design questions about mappings, structs, and events before they commit to a production architecture.

00:13:42 - Speedrun Ethereum’s Application Challenges
Griffith presents Speedrun Ethereum as a curriculum built from mentorship sessions and practical challenges. It starts with the tooling, then asks learners to write Solidity themselves while building applications that expose Ethereum’s distinctive properties. The first major exercise is a staking application that coordinates financially unrelated participants through explicit rules.
He lists later projects including an NFT, token vendor, dice game, decentralized exchange, multisig, and more advanced SVG-based NFTs. The sequence teaches syntax through concrete use, while also showing where randomness, trust, withdrawal logic, and adversarial behavior matter. His aim is to help learners understand Ethereum’s design space rather than memorize language constructs.
00:17:38 - Teaching Ethereum’s Mental Model
Noah praises the curriculum for connecting Solidity syntax to the kinds of applications Ethereum can support. Griffith says the central task is correcting the learner’s mental model: newcomers often treat Ethereum as an expensive asynchronous database or ask questions that assume conventional web architecture.
He uses a recurring cron-job example. A Web3 equivalent needs more than a scheduled process; the contract must enforce who can check in, the rules must be open for others to execute, and incentives must reward the desired behavior. Griffith’s conclusion is that Ethereum applications are largely about writing enforceable rules and designing incentives around them.
00:21:45 - Developer Experience as a Creative Constraint
Noah asks whether better developer experience matters especially on open platforms, where users may tolerate friction if incentives are strong. Griffith acknowledges that people sometimes mint NFTs through block explorers, but argues that confusing tools still damage creativity and obscure the underlying model.
He contrasts providers and signers in ethers.js. A provider reads from the chain, while a signer authorizes messages or transactions; separating them enables read-only access before a user connects a wallet. Anthony describes this as engineering a “pit of success,” and Griffith adds that tools should remove error-driven frustration so builders can stay focused and creative.

00:38:34 - EVM Networks and Nifty Ink’s Onboarding Strategy
Anthony asks about chains beyond Ethereum. Griffith calls himself an EVM maximalist because the surrounding tools and skills transfer, while emphasizing that sidechains and other networks can make application-specific sense. He uses Nifty Ink as an example of a product that could not provide its intended onboarding flow directly on Ethereum mainnet.
Nifty Ink used a cheaper network then known as xDai, later Gnosis Chain, along with burner wallets and meta-transactions. Artists could create and mint work without first understanding seed phrases or acquiring ETH for gas. The approach lowered the initial barrier while preserving a path for valuable assets to move toward Ethereum. The goal is to let artists gain value before asking them to manage keys and protect their assets.
00:42:45 - Social Login and Progressive Decentralization
An audience member asks whether social authentication could make decentralized applications approachable to artists and non-developers. Griffith supports a progressive-decentralization model in which users might begin with Twitter-based access and later move to Ethereum accounts, provided the experience avoids another conventional email-and-password system.
He warns that a platform-controlled custody arrangement must clearly explain its risks. If a database fails, users may not control their assets or recover them. Griffith favors a gradual path from platform-managed access to self-custody, with the product making that transition and its tradeoffs understandable rather than pretending the initial login is equivalent to a user-held key.

It's almost about like getting you over the mental model, like going back to when we see people first come in, they're using it like a database and they're like, okay, so I have this new expensive asynchronous database that I need to store things to, and I have this record of first name, last name, and we go through storing everything on the database.
00:19:42 - Austin Griffith
So it's maybe less about the mental model of getting to production and more about just like getting the mental model. Right. So you're even asking the right questions, right? A lot of times people will come in and ask like, how do I mine Ethereum so I can make some Ethereum. It's like, no, that's that's not the way to go. Like you're you're barking up the wrong tree. And we have to like teach you which trees to bark up. Basically, I think the the cron job is a great example of that. If you have a web developer and they understand what a cron job is, it's a process that needs to run periodically. They set up some service and that service runs in web three. It's it's yes, you need to have the service running. But really what you need to have there's there's two really important things here. You need to you need to write the rules correctly in the smart contract. So someone can only check in every 24 hours. And then you need to create incentives around that behavior so.
00:20:39 - Austin Griffith
So it's much less about having the technology up and running and more like the technology is always going to be up and running. If you can create the right rules and incentives to play on top of that layer. So it's just like that, that mental model shift from if I want a task to happen every night, I don't just write a piece of code that runs it every night. I need to write a piece of code that runs it every night, make it very open source so lots of people can run it and then correctly write the rules so only one person can check in and then correctly incentivize that behavior. So someone gets paid by doing that. And only then do you create a web three cron job where this is a thing that's going to run every night, guaranteed. And you did that not by creating some dope technology. The dope technology is already there. You did it by creating the right rules and the right incentives around those rules. And I think that's like an insight into almost everything you'll build on Ethereum is you need to correctly incentivize the behaviors that you're trying to achieve.

Almost like if you look at web three.js for ethers JS, regardless of clunky ness, regardless of documentation, the way the tools are built, web three.js doesn't really differentiate between providers and signers. And so when I got into Ethereum, I was thinking they were all just like one thing. And I would go to MetaMask and it would be my provider and signer and everything. But as you get in and you start learning more about the space, you realize that they're very separate things. You sort of have this provider that's like a connection to the blockchain, and you have this signer that is signing these messages, you don't necessarily need to couple those things, and by decoupling them, you actually can build a much better website experience where someone is able to get in and have kind of a read only version and use just the provider at first, and then right before they need to make a transaction, then they need to start thinking about what that signer needs to do instead of having just like a walled gate that says you have to like basically sign in before you can see anything.

We wanted to build a platform where an artist could come in and make art without having to ever understand what a 12 word seed phrase was. And also without ever having to get eath. These are these are like really hard things in terms of onboarding. If you want to participate in an app on Ethereum, you need to have a wallet. You need to have a 12 word seed phrase backed up, and then you need to go spend money and get eath in that wallet to pay the gas. So we wanted to show how you could do that differently. And so we built Nifty Inc in a way that uses meta transactions and burner wallets and runs on a side chain. Used to be called XD, but now it's Gnosis chain, so the combination of a cheap side chain and then sign messages using meta transactions and then a burner wallet. Basically, we generate you a wallet when you land on the site. The combination of all three of those things create this really smooth onboarding for artists. So an artist can go to Nifty Ink, they can hit create, they can draw something really interesting and it records the motions of their drawing.
00:40:47 - Austin Griffith
That's kind of like the gimmick of Nifty Ink is it records you as you draw, and you can watch the process of someone as they make their doodle or their their artwork. But an artist can come in, they can draw something, they can mint an NFT on the side chain and we pay the gas. So they just sign a message with their burner wallet that they know nothing about at that time. And we pay the gas to mint. And these things, by the way, do upgrade to main net Ethereum. So if they built something, if they drew something really cool there that can go all the way to Ethereum if it's worth the money to upgrade it. But the key that we're zooming in here on is that an artist can know nothing about. 12 word seed phrases can know nothing about any of that stuff. They get in. They make something cool. They can even put it up for sale and sell it. And this is the magic right here is now that artists sells a piece of artwork and they make maybe $10 or $20 on this side chain.
00:41:43 - Austin Griffith
Now all of a sudden they have value. Either either they own some some artwork or they own some actual now like eath on this network at that point. Then the artist starts to say, okay, how do I protect this? What what is what is this account? What is this? And we've shifted we've kind of turned onboarding on its head. Right? Instead of the person being forced to learn a 12 word seed phrase before they can interact with anything, we basically give them value. We give them, we get them into their ecosystem. They provide value. They earn money and then they're like, absolutely incentivized to figure out that 12 word seed phrase. So it just makes the onboarding a lot smoother. And you couldn't do that on main net Ethereum. You could only do that on a cheaper side chain where we can pay the gas for you. So long story short. Absolutely.
